  1. Did you find a fix for this iii333 ? I have the exact same issue. When installed directly from the hard drive, no problems at all. But if I burn the files to cd I get this same error. Only solution I've come up with is NOT to install InfoPath. Installation is fine then. But why would it install perfectly from the HDD but not CD? hi all, I have a solution, I'll explain you how I did: The problem is Update for InfoPath 2003 (KB920103): you don't need Office 2003 PIA you need Windows Installer SDK (x86) v1.1 After slipstreaming Update for InfoPath 2003 (KB920103) into Office 2003 Professional with SP2 there are two errors in PRO11.MSI. To fix: download Windows Installer SDK (x86) v1.1: double click downloaded IntelSDK.msi and follow the instruction to install go in the folder where you have install to (default D:\MsiIntel.SDK) then under folder Tools (D:\MsiIntel.SDK\Tools) double click Orca.msi and install it backup PRO11.MSI slipstreamed with Update for InfoPath 2003 (KB920103) run Orca with Orca open PRO11.MSI slipstreamed with Update for InfoPath 2003 (KB920103) then in the Tables column (left) click on File, scroll down the rigth column until end, at the bottom you will see the last two rows like: File Component_ Sequence IPCLRWRP.DLL_0001 Global_PIA_XDocsWrapper2 4550 INFOPATH.CFG Global_PIA_XDocsWrapper2 4551 change the numbers under Sequence into: File Component_ Sequence IPCLRWRP.DLL_0001 Global_PIA_XDocsWrapper2 270 INFOPATH.CFG Global_PIA_XDocsWrapper2 271 save PRO11.MSI create image, burn it and try...
